Luxury hotel with pools overlooking Persian Gulf

By the beach
This 7-story contemporary Arabian hotel, on 85 hectares of landscaped gardens, is located by a white, sandy beach overlooking the Persian Gulf in the city of Abu Dhabi. Show more
Leisure facilities
Along with a kilometer of private white sand beach, this hotel features 2 landscaped outdoor pools, 2 fitness centers, 4 tennis courts, playgrounds, water sports, and the Anantara Spa.
Butler service
Emirates Palace Abu Dhabi's 394 guestrooms and suites all offer 24-hour private butler service, daily newspaper delivery, complimentary wireless Internet access, and daily fresh flowers. Hide

A Traveler from Newcastle Australia
5.0
out of 5

“Luxury and space”

The Emirates Palace Hotel,Abu Dhabi is located on 1.3km of private beachfront.There are 2 totally different swimming pool areas and beautiful grounds.We enjoyed walking along the beachfront and within the hotel grounds. The room (Diamond) was spacious and decor grand. Meals and coffees were expensive but I think this is indicative of meal prices in Abu Dhabi. If you opt to stay here and eat at the hotel you must realise prices will be high. There is roadwork out the front of the hotel at present (Dec 2011) and this is inconvenient for anyone who wishes to walk outside the hotel grounds eg. to the nearby Marina Mall, but the taxis in Abu Dhabi are very cheap. We thoroughly enjoyed our 4 night stay at the Emirates Palace Hotel.

Clara from Helsinki
5.0
out of 5

“Hope to go back”

The hotel competes well for the title "world's finest hotel". The hotel is one of the main attractions in UAE. The interior of the hotel is worth the name Palace. The hallways are wide and high, marble in different colours is the main cladding material on the floors and walls, many ceilings are decorated, some with gold leaves. The furniture is especially designed. There are items of ancient art on display. The suites and rooms are large and beautifully decorated with design items on the tables. There are several restaurants serving the cuisins from differents parts of the world. But the main restaurant served only buffets. The beach and pools are nicely designed and well kept but nothing of extra ordinary like the hotel itself.

Mary Lee from Doha, Qatar
5.0
out of 5

“Over The Top -”

This hotel is huge - and so you hardly see anyone except staff and security. We chose this hotel because of the water slides, lazy river, and 2 waterfalls at the family pool. Very fun for our 4 year old daughter. Observations about this hotel: its grandiose rooms, furnishings, lobby, grounds, etc. are spectacular, but the functionality of some things are missing. Example, our daughter received a bouquet of roses upon checking in. However, the concierge didn't confirm (said he would) our babysitting request and she arrived 45 minutes after I requested. I had to chase it up with the concierge and double check everything. The food at the buffets was out of this world. Real honeycomb was served at breakfast. However, the coffee service was slow and I had to ask numerous times for coffee. And, the family pool was great - but they need some heat resistent walkway material to make going up the steps to the water slides possible without burning feet. They offer complimentary fruit and soft drinks from your mini bar. However, one of our soft drinks was already opened and a few sips drunk. The downsides were not that big - we're pretty easy going. And, we were there during the low season. If I were paying huge room rates, I'd be upset at those little things, though.
